29:21 You *_can_* in fact change a mask underwater, and get all the water out of it too. It's very easy. They teach you it when you try scuba diving, as your mask will inevitably get some water in it. All you need to do is lift the bottom of the mask so it's slightly away from your cheeks, then tilt your had back while exhaling at the same time. All the air bubbles enter the mask and displace the water, forcing it out. There's plenty of videos on RU-vid demonstrating it. E.g.: ru-vid.com/video/%D0%B2%D0%B8%D0%B4%D0%B5%D0%BE-s5tTCj_POFM.html

This movie was a result of a dozen script drafts done around 1959, followed by a novelization in 1960, and then several more script drafts in 1965 (based on the earlier script drafts, completely ignoring Fleming's novelization version). There's too much of EVERYTHING in this movie, it's too complicated, and there's not enough screen-time to develop any of the characters-- Largo, Domino, Felix, not even Bond himself. I much prefer the novel, except Fiona, crazy enough, is not in it. The pre-credit sequence, where Bond goes after someone, and strangles them to death, actually comes from the scene in "You Only Live Twice" where Bond breaks BLOFELD's neck. In the book, it's Domino's brother who actually sells out to SPECTRE and steals the plane, not an imposter. The whole thing with plastic surgery and an imposter adds an unnecessary complication to it. And it goes on from there. Making Felix a mystery early-on was a left-over from when "TB" was supposed to be the "first" Bond film. That idea wound up in "DR. NO", so it should never have been re-used here. I would have had Fiona survive the outdoor restaurant scene, and be the one who tried to kill him on the beach-- only to be killed herself with the SPEAR gun. Would have given her a bit more screen time. "THUNDERBALL" has always been a movie that, to me, SHOULD have been a lot better than it was. Among many other things... they initially cast Raquel Welch as Domino, and there's publicity photos of her wearing that one-piece bikini. But the studio she had a contract with used the publicity for their own benefit, then yanked her away to do "FANTASTIC VOYAGE" instead. "TB" would have been a much-better script for her to show off her acting ability. She looks nice in "FV" but doesn't get to DO as much. Tsk! (29:21) Sorry to contradict, but YES, you can put on a different mask underwater, and in fact you MUST! It's part of the training for Scuba divers, to completely remove your mask underwater, put it back on, and then evacuate the water from the mask, so that you can see clearly once again. If you can't do that, then you don't get your Scuba certificate of competency. If you know _how_ to do this, it's really very easy to accomplish.
